Professional & Graduate Mortgages
Professional Mortgages are typically available to fully qualified
and practising medical doctors, dentists, accountants, solicitors,
veterinary surgeons, teachers, pharmacists and ophthalmic opticians
registered with the appropriate professional UK body.
Some UK banks will offer a graduate mortgage to those who have
recently left university, whilst others will even offer their
schemes to borrowers who graduated up to seven years ago.
Graduate mortgages can have several different aspects: some banks
will even offer to lend over and above the purchase price of a
property, allowing you to cover the fees and pay off some of your
debts too, without needing to save up for a deposit first. As of
February 2009 there are no mortgages available that will lend
more than the purchase price, however, because of your earning potential some banks may be willing
to offer higher income multiples than normal,. With house prices so high, this can make all the
difference when you are trying to buy your first home.
Many
banks will also offer a graduate mortgage with very low rates in
the first years of the mortgage term, so that your mortgage is
affordable while you are on a lower income, and rises as you earn
more. This can also give you time to pay off your student debts
while also paying the mortgage.
If it proves impossible to find the graduate mortgage you need
based on your income alone, another option could be a guarantor
mortgage . With this type of scheme your borrowing will be based
on your parent's income, and may also combine your own as part of
the affordability measure. Once your own salary is sufficient to
cover the whole loan your parents can be relieved of their legal
obligation.
